    I agree with Dian. This great event could have been
    better marketed to Roatan.

    Few islanders that I talked to knew anything about
    Carib Fest until a few days before it happened. Then
    they had only a little information, mostly from rumor,
    and a lot of misinformation, particularly about the
    entry price(s).

    Bay Islands Beach Resort had several guests go by
    themselves and they had a great time. They came back
    raving.

    It was a shame that the producers didn't come to us,
    and, of course, all the hotels, resorts, inns, lodges
    where lots of people stay, weeks before the event,
    with an advance package of information and promotional
    material. Special pricing and/or the customary
    industry commissions would have been an added
    incentive to send people to Carib Fest.

    We could have sold the hell out of this event. We
    could have run vans or buses back and forth (so our
    guests would get ripped off by the taxis, as was
    mentioned by someone earlier). We had a few people who
    were chicken to go on their own but would have loved
    to go on a resort sponsored trip.

    I'm sure this great event will better attended and
    much improved in a lot ways as a result of the lessons
    learned this year. But don't get me wrong, an awful
    lot was also done right and the promoters should be
    congratulated on a job well done.
